i have a 02 a4 and was wanting to upgrade to the later model areo wipers. to do this i need to replace the arms! is there anywhere about that sells these at sensible money? even scrap yards?

Stephen
 
Try a search mate, yes you will need new arms and blades. Costs about £80 new (PM pjmspeedy :)) or a few members lately have picked them up from scrapyards too for a good price.
 
there is no retro fit available for the silly audi specific clips found on 01,02,03 cars..,
therefore you need to replace the wiper arms too.
I searched high and low with no success, but finally moved the goal posts and searched ebay for audi a4 breaking. I bagged a set inc. blades delivered for £35.
 
The arms are only around £26 ea, so the conversion works out as already said no too dull a price also the blades are far nicer wiper on the screen and quieter and not forgetting they will clean up the sure to be corroded arms that you have already .

compared to the B6 gen1 "originals", the 2003+ "Aero" wipers are mint!! Worth sticking with decent blades (Bosch/OEM) though: even the funkier designed aftermarket stuff usually works v well at first, but rots in a few months...

Retro fitted mine: one side took about <5 mins and the other took about 2 hours of G-clamps, monkey grips, lost lots of knuckle-skin etc, etc... when it got to the stage that I was bending the grips in the monkey grips so hard I thought I'd snap the handle I jsut packed it in and gave it to the mechanic as it went in for the annual service 2 days later :) Lazy, but effective... in the end, no charge too, so way cheap than risking a cracked windscreen :)
